Jesus Christ (the Son of God) said--"Judge not, that ye be not judged. For with what judgment ye judge, ye shall be judged: and with what measure ye mete, it shall be measured to you again. And why beholdest thou the mote that is in thy brother's eye, but considerest not the beam that is in thine own eye? Or how wilt thou say to thy brother, Let me pull out the mote out of thine eye; and, behold, a beam is in thine own eye? Thou hypocrite, first cast out the beam out of thine own eye; and then shalt thou see clearly to cast out the mote out of thy brother's eye." (Matthew 7:1-5) This was stated by Jesus at Matthew 7:1 & Luke 6:37. In the Matthew passage, Christ explains this statement as a matter of not being able to judge clearly or with the right frame of mind & heart, if one has critical problems worse than the one whom he judges. Christ says that this is a hypocrite's way of judging. He says to clean up your own life before attempting to correct your brother's. Yet Christ is not prohibiting judgment, but warning against hypocritical criticism. A few verses later, He says, "Beware of false prophets, which come to you in sheep's clothing, but inwardly they are ravening wolves." v.15. One has to discern & use judgment to comprehend & be on guard against false teachers.
Jesus Christ said this, and it means, Do not judge others before you judge yourself and turn away from your sins first. Hence the saying, "Take the plank out of your own eye, before you take the twig from another's." == The Rabbi Hillel (Paul was a student of Gamalieal whose grandfather was Hillel) said " Judge not thy neighbour until thou art in his place" (cf. Matt. vii. I)" Most of the teachings of the Rabbi Yeshua (Jesus) can also be found in the teachings of Hillel. God is eternal, the Truth of God is also eternal.
